Russia Foreign Minister Lavrov says that the US has never offered concessions to Russia over the Ukraine conflict in exchange for Moscow’s assistance in resolving the Iranian issue, Interfax reports
The remark knocks down a linkage that has periodically surfaced in back-channel reporting: that Washington might trade movement on Ukraine for Russian cooperation on Iran.

Denials of this kind are a standard feature of multi-theatre diplomacy, where each side has an interest in publicly decoupling issues even while contacts continue, and historically the denial itself carries less signal than which side felt the need to make it. The added line on fulfilling supply obligations and restructuring logistics around Western obstacles is the more market-relevant strand, fitting the established pattern of sanctioned exporters rerouting crude and products through shadow fleets, intermediaries and alternative payment channels, which compresses official discount differentials over time even as freight and insurance costs stay elevated. Statements from this particular minister have tended to be posture-setting ahead of negotiations rather than announcements of policy change, so the usual sequence is a quiet test of whether actual cargoes, sanction designations or diplomatic scheduling move in the following weeks. The follow-ons worth noting are any shift in enforcement posture toward Russian shipping and insurance, and whether either capital repeats or contradicts the no-linkage framing, since repetition across officials is what has historically marked a genuine dead end for a proposed trade.
